Winnipeg / St. Andrews Airport (CYAV)
Medium airport · Winnipeg/Saint Andrews, Manitoba, Canada
Airport data
| Name | Winnipeg / St. Andrews Airport |
|---|---|
| ICAO | CYAV |
| Elevation | 760 ft (232 m) above mean sea level |
| Coordinates | N 50°3'23" W 97°1'57" 50.05640, -97.03250 |
| Location | Winnipeg/Saint Andrews, Manitoba, Canada |
| Scheduled service | Yes |
Runways
| Runway | Length | Width | Surface | Lighted |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 04/22 | 2,850 ft (869 m) | 75 ft | ASP | Yes |
| 13/31 | 3,000 ft (914 m) | 75 ft | ASP | Yes |
| 18/36 | 3,000 ft (914 m) | 75 ft | ASP | Yes |
Winnipeg / St. Andrews Airport at a glance
Winnipeg / St. Andrews Airport is a medium airport in Winnipeg/Saint Andrews, Manitoba, Canada. The field elevation of 760 ft (232 m) is the number every arriving pilot dials against QNH — circuit heights and initial approach altitudes at CYAV are all figured from it. The airport handles scheduled commercial service, so expect controlled procedures, published approaches and commercial traffic in the pattern.
Of its 3 runways, the longest — 13/31 — offers 3,000 ft (914 m) of asp surface, with runway lighting for night operations. Runway numbers give magnetic orientation: runway 13 points roughly 130° magnetic.
